-ABOUT OPIA -
From the Greek ops, meaning the act of seeing.
The ambiguous intensity of looking, and of being looked at.The work begins with looking.
Not the casual glance but the kind of attention that stops you mid-step... At a woman crossing a sunlit square, at the fabric floating around her, at the particular blue of the sea between buildings, at the quality of late afternoon light on a terrace.

OPIA exists to make those moments permanent.Each collection is a world — a place, a palette, a cast of women who inhabit their environments with the ease that comes from belonging there.Figures dissolve at their edges into atmospheric washes.The practice sits at the intersection of fashion illustration and surface pattern design. Patterns emerge from the same visual world as the illustrations — extracted from the same palette, drawn by the same hand.
